LOL... I never got the change to Git the rest of the Bee Keeper (part of a larger biologist brother's quest) content a year ago when I got pre-occupied with other projects... I'd need to modify my map mods and server scripts to be able to push it with all the changes over the last year...

I had pushed a few server side changes on parts of it to reserve some of the mob id's but it looks like some of those changed too :D

Seeing I'm a year late, spoilers no longer matter.

Basically... there's a bee keeper on 012-1 (68, 55) that's concerned about his bees producing so little honey.
  • He blames the flowers, which is an obvious hint to go bug Blossom (which is conveniently a short cave crawl to access [unless that's changed over the last year?]). Blossom will only sell flower seeds after this quest trigger which is nothing more than a spawn of 1 of 3 different flower colors at random... that's fine and dandy but it's 1 flower per pack for 200gp, and you've gotta successfully plant 10 of each to trigger the next step, which gives a little message overhead and summons bees (so a min of 6k).
  • Talk to the BK again and he'll tell you that vespas have burrowed into the bee hive and are eating the bees. The next is full of bees non hostile bees (but they still assist should you accidentally attack one), as well as larvespa and vespa. You need a few of the larvespa and vespa drops to continue through each chamber until you get to the exit and fight hivespa on a cliff outside. Some of the items obtained are used for the other biologist brother's hatching quest.
